Spector legend 5/ltd f5e- HELP

Hi fellas! I'm reading this forum from a lot of time, but now I have found a reason to register here.
First at all, I am from Bulgaria, so please excuse my English
Now, my question:
It's time for me to start playing a 5 string bass. I collected some money(about 800$) and I'm wondering between 2 basses- the Spector legend 5 and the LTD F-5e. I KNOW that it is better to try them both, BUT in my country there is no big choice(only bc rich, fender and ibanez).
So, the first pretender is the Spector legend 5(second hand): Quilted maple top; 3-piece rock maple bolt-on neck"; 35" scale; 24-fret rosewood fingerboard; Deluxe cast bridge; Black
hardware; USA EMG-SSD pickups
The second pretender is the LTD F-5e (new) Neck-thru-body
Mahogany body; Ebony fingerboard; Extra thin "U" neck contour; 24 XJ frets'Black nickel hardware; ESP SB-5 neck and bridge pickups.

I really like the looking of the ltd, but it's not the most important thing. Is the legendary tone of the spector better, or the cheaper models, like the legend, are not that cool?

I gave a Legend classic 4 (Lefty) and can tell you that it's rock solid and has a great feel. It's a bit heavy (like most Spectors) but well worth it for the tone. Is reasonably transparent in that it drives every amp differently allowing for the character of a good amplifier to be articulated as well as that of the instrument..

Pre-amp and pickups are in the "Very good" category - but if you want to get the best out of it, invest a few hundred US $ into a set of Bartolini's with the pre-wired Preamp HR-4.5/918 and your bass will sound incredible.
